The presentations were all delivered in the beautiful surroundings of Woodend that has a unique and fascinating history. The original site comprises a Grade ll* listed house, built in 1835 for a civil engineer called George Knowles. The house overlooks the English Heritage-registered Valley Gardens below, and onwards to the sea, in Scarborough’s beautiful South Bay.
